Even as Team India waited for the Test series to begin, they turned up at the nets to continue their preparations. Saturday's session was the closest the team has come to simulating proper practice ahead of the Test series.

And the intensity on this day came through, particularly from the senior-most bowler in the squad, Ishant Sharma.

The Delhi medium-pacer looked in good rhythm as he bowled at different top-order Indian batsmen, troubling them with bounce.

Despite the tragedy this past week, he had no qualms about bowling bouncers, indicating well that this delivery will continue to be part of cricket in the near future. In fact the batsmen too weren't shying away, with Rohit Sharma, in particular, looking to play the pull-shot as often as he could.

A couple of others weren't so successful and struggled against Ishant, in particular Ajinkya Rahane and Virat Kohli.
